The Career Story
Food Hygiene Officers are the chemical and biological safety shield of the hospitality economy. They enforce strict sanitization discipline across kitchens, audit bacterial hazard points, manage deep sanitization protocols, and secure official state health certificates.
Daily routines are systematically investigative and technically precise. Officers spend significant hours inspecting kitchen workspaces, checking food handler vaccination passports, and measuring dishwashing water temperatures. They perform rapid ATP bioluminescence swab testing on knives and prep surfaces to detect hidden microscopic bacterial trails, immediately halting operations if biological markers cross danger parameters.
This position requires deep biological contamination knowledge, absolute rule compliance characters, and clear communication authority. As consumer awareness grows and international luxury operators demand flawless compliance frameworks, the role of the dedicated internal safety officer becomes mandatory. Algorithms cannot visually track active kitchen cross contamination risks or teach human teams correct sanitization behaviors.

1. Degree Pathway
3 YearsGraduate with a Bachelor degree in Environmental Health, Food Science, Food Technology, or Microbiology.
2. Quality Assurance Inspector
2 YearsEnter the field checking temperature logs, organizing chemical storage rooms, and logging kitchen cleanliness charts.
3. Food Hygiene Officer
3 YearsTake complete operational charge of single site kitchen safety frameworks, running safety workshops and handling state health inspections.
4. Senior Food Safety Auditor
4 YearsGovern macro compliance operations across a network of high luxury venues or major industrial food preparation hubs.
5. Director of Quality and Food Safety
LifetimeJoin corporate executive boards, defining national biosecurity policies, and steering global compliance frameworks for multi brand assets.
Minimum Academic Reality Check
Undergraduate
Degree or Diploma in Food Science, Food Technology, Environmental Health, or Microbiology is required.
Licensing
Registration as a Certified Food Hygiene Officer with the Ministry of Health Malaysia is highly mandatory.
Mindset
Highly meticulous, completely unyielding regarding health regulations, observational, and clear in team communications.
Tech Literacy
Medium. Competency operating biological testing sensors, digital temperature tracking arrays, and audit compliance logging platforms.
